The Role of an Actuary:
Actuaries play a pivotal role in the financial industry by using mathematics, statistics, and financial theory to analyze the risks of future events, especially those concerning insurance and pension programs. They are instrumental in helping businesses and clients make informed financial decisions by predicting and managing risks. Actuaries are not only number crunchers but strategic thinkers who apply their analytical skills to forecast financial outcomes and advise on policies, pricing strategies, and investment planning. Their expertise supports the stability of financial systems and ensures that insurance and pension schemes are both sustainable and fair.
General Day to Day Tasks of a Successful Actuary:
The effectiveness of an Actuary is rooted in a blend of technical skills, soft skills, and industry knowledge. Key daily tasks include:
- Analyzing statistical data to model risks and predict outcomes.
- Developing and testing financial products and models.
- Preparing reports and presentations to advise management on risk management strategies.
- Consulting with clients on financial planning and risk management.
- Complying with regulatory requirements and industry standards.
- Continuously learning about new financial instruments and market trends.
- Collaborating with other professionals, such as underwriters, accountants, and financial analysts.
Skills required include strong analytical and problem-solving abilities, proficiency in mathematics and statistics, excellent communication skills, and a keen understanding of business and finance.
Career Scope of an Actuary Role
The career prospects for Actuaries in the UK are both broad and promising. With experience, actuaries can advance to senior positions, such as Chief Risk Officer or Head of Actuarial Services, where they play a key role in strategic decision-making. The profession offers opportunities for specialization in fields such as life insurance, health insurance, pensions, environmental risk, or financial consulting. Continuous professional development is encouraged, with qualifications from bodies like the Institute and Faculty of Actuaries (IFoA) enhancing one's credentials and opportunities for advancement. Actuaries may also choose to work internationally, consulting with global clients, or pursue roles in academia and research.
